𝐅𝐢𝐯𝐞 𝐓𝐢𝐩𝐬 𝐭𝐨 𝐈𝐦𝐩𝐫𝐨𝐯𝐞 𝐒𝐞𝐧𝐢𝐨𝐫𝐬’ 𝐐𝐮𝐚𝐥𝐢𝐭𝐲 𝐨𝐟 𝐋𝐢𝐟𝐞 Aging seniors often face losses in the quality of their lives well before they face the end of their days. Here are five tips you can use to help improve your aging senior’s quality of life. 1. Monitor and treat despression. 2. Remind seniors that they are useful and needed. 3. Encourage physical activity. 4. Encourage mental activity. 5. Keep them connected. https://lnkd.in/eBeQwPeR #inhomecare #seniorcare #eldercare #caregiving

Caregiving is an act of love, but it can be incredibly tough. Burnout is a real risk for those who dedicate themselves to caring for others. Common signs are feeling overwhelmed, isolated, constantly stressed, and emotionally drained. If you see this in yourself or in a caregiver, you know it's time to reach out. Remember: • You're not alone. Many caregivers struggle with burnout. • Asking for help is a sign of strength, not weakness. • Support IS available – support groups, respite care, counseling. Don't let burnout steal your joy.
